Job Title: Service Designer

Design Fire Protection Systems for all types of projects including Industrial, Commercial and Residential. Perform layout using AutoCad/HydraCad, and create hydraulic calculations & pipe lists for Pre-fabrication. Must be organized, efficient and work well with the design team.
Include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
Ability to complete a sprinkler drawing as detailed in most current NFPA standards documentation.
Ability to identify the building construction type as identified in most current NFPA standards documentation.
Ability to identify types of hazards and the appropriate protection for it.
Familiarity with a project budget and ability to work within it.
Ability to coordinate work with other trades on non-complex projects.
Ability to understand and resolve coordination problems.
Ability to effectively design a project; including cutting pipe with all appropriate fittings.
Ability to select all required materials for installation.
Ability to operate present version of AutoCAD and all current AutoCAD tools.
Ability to coordinate pipe drawing, heads, hangers & other sprinkler components critical to design, field or other trade affected (non-complex project).
Ability to conduct a field survey alone or with others to obtain all proper dimensions and information.
Ability to correctly project hours, installation, field survey results, etc. for a project.
Ability to meet industry quality standards in producing drawings, hydraulic calculations, material pick offs and material submittals for a project.
Ability to develop a complete material submittal that meets industry standards.
Ability to correctly complete project paperwork, such as: test papers, insurance permits, punch list.
Ability to identify what is in contract vs. what is not in contract and alert appropriate personnel in writing.
Ability to troubleshoot and identify potential problems before they manifest.
Responsible for ordering all materials necessary to complete a project.
Communicate in face-to-face meetings with customers in a way that provides the company and the customer with accurate, thorough information about a job, and that leaves the customer with a positive impression of our company and our service.
Must have complete knowledge of all applicable fire codes, including NFPA 13.
Will be responsible for taking on role as project leader, and must direct other team members in completing project efficiently and accurately. As project leader, responsible for giving regular, complete, and professional status reports information to the Service Manager.
Works with other departments to service customers.
Works to achieve company’s annual objectives and to achieve personal performance goals.
Operates at all times in compliance with the company’s safety practices.

Education / Work Experience:
High school diploma or GED is required.
2+ years of experience in Fire Protection design is required.
Engineering background is a plus.
Some mechanical aptitude is required.
Proficiency in AutoCAD, Hydratec CAD, and stock listing programs is required.
NICET Certification is a plus.
